This evening, at its New Bond Street saleroom, Bonhams unveiled an incredibly important motor car that will be offered for auction at the Goodwood Festival of Speed on Friday 12 July. The car will become the most important historic Grand Prix racing car ever entered into public auction.

1954 2½-litre straight-8 Mercedes-Benz W196 einsitzer

Bonhams is pleased to announce it has consigned the 1954 2½-litre straight-8 Mercedes-Benz W196 einsitzer– chassis number ‘00006/54’ – in which five-times World Champion Driver Juan Manuel Fangio won both the 1954 German and Swiss Grand Prix races. Hi, Moe Sabourin here, Director of Operations for IASCA Worldwide...

For those of you who don't know IASCA, we're an organization dedicated to the growth and exposure of the mobile electronics industry through sanctioned car audio systems and performance competitions. Our name stands for the "International Auto Sound Challenge Association" and our competitions cover all facets of car audio performance, from loud music to great sound, quality installations and everything in between.

FULLERTON, CA  – Yokohama Tire Corporation (YTC) announced today it will participate as a Formula Drift tire supplier for the second consecutive year and will partner with three teams for the 2013 season. Matt Johnson, YTC performance marketing supervisor, said drivers will run on ADVAN Neova® AD08 and S.drive® tires during the seven-event series, which starts April 12-13 at the Long Beach Grand Prix.

Two new teams will join the Yokohama family in 2013 – the GSR Autosport BMW E46 piloted by Michael Essa, and the GTNET Tomei Powered Subaru BRZ driven by Toshiki Yoshioka. The Apex-I Lexus SC430 returns from 2012 with Pat Mordaunt behind the wheel.
